■Driving TipsNOTEIf the accelerator and brake pedals are
depressed at the same time, driving
torque may be restrained. This is not a
malfunction.
Do not drive with your foot resting on the
clutch pedal and do not use the clutch to
hold your vehicle at a standstill on an
upgrade. Either of those actions may
cause clutch damage.
Do not drive with your hand resting on the
shift lever. This may cause wear on the
transmission components. When it is necessary to reduce vehicle
speed due to slow traffic, turning corners,
or driving up steep hills, downshift to a
lower gear before the engine starts to
labor.
On steep downgrades, downshift the
transmission to 5th, 4th, 3rd or 2nd gear
as necessary; this helps to maintain a safe
speed and to extend brake pad life.
In this way, the engine provides a braking
effect. Remember, if you “ride” (over use)
the brakes while descending a hill, they
may overheat and not work properly.
The engine may, on rare occasions, knock
when the vehicle rapidly accelerates or
rapidly pulls away from a standstill. This
phenomenon is not an indication of a
problem in your vehicle.
With the exception of cases where sudden
acceleration is required, do not drive the
vehicle with the pointer of the tachometer
inside the red area. Failure to observe this
precaution can lead to excessive engine
wear and poor fuel economy.
7-6. Automatic TransmissionThe automatic transmission is electroni-
cally controlled and provides 6 forward
speeds and 1 reverse speed. It also has a
manual mode.
WARNING
When shifting down a gear, ensure
that the engine speed does not
enter the red zone. Failure to
observe this precaution can lead to
engine over-revving and this in turn
can result in engine damage.In addition, sudden application of
engine brakes when the vehicle is
travelling on a slippery surface can
lead to wheel locking; as a conse-
quence, control of the vehicle may
be lost and the risk of an accident
increased.
WARNING
Do not shift from the “P” or “N”
position into the “D” or “R” position
while depressing the accelerator
pedal. This may cause the vehicle to
lurch forward or backward.
CAUTION
Observe the following precau-
tions. Failure to observe these
precautions could cause damage
to the transmission.
- Shift into the “P” or “R” posi- tion only after the vehicle has
completely stopped.- Do not shift from the “D” posi- tion into the “R” position or
vice versa until the vehicle
has completely stopped.

(RAB) System OverviewThe Reverse Automatic Braking (RAB)
system will operate th e following 2 func-
tions using 4 sonar sensors.
Sonar Audible Alarm function
The Reverse Automatic Braking (RAB)
system detects objects rearward and
warns the driver by warning message on
the center information display and
warning beeps.
Automatic Braking function
The Automatic Braking function detects
objects rearward and if there is a high risk
of a collision, the system de celerates the
vehicle and controls the braking to reduce
damage.

11-22. Alloy WheelsAlloy wheels can be scratched and
damaged easily. Handle them carefully to
maintain their appearance, performance,
and safety.
When any of the wheels is removed
and replaced for tire rotation or to change
a flat, always check the tightness of the
wheel nuts after driving approximately 600
miles (1,000 km). If any nut is loose,
tighten it to the specified torque.
Never apply oil to the threaded parts,
wheel nuts, or tapered surface of the
wheel.
Never let the wheel rub against sharp
protrusions or curbs.
When wheel nuts, balance weights, or
the center cap is replaced, be sure to
replace them with genuine SUBARU parts
designed for alloy wheels.
11-23. Windshield Washer Fluid1) “LOW” positionThe washer fluid level can be checked by
observing the position of the level on the
liquid-covered holes in the gauge.
If the level falls below the second hole
from the bottom (the “LOW” position), add
washer fluid.
Use windshield washer fluid. If windshield
washer fluid is unavailable use clean
water.
In areas where water freezes in winter,
use an anti-freeze type windshield washer
fluid.

■Vehicle Load Limit – How to
DetermineThe load capacity of your vehicle is
determined by weight, not by avail-
able cargo space. The load limit of
your vehicle is shown on the vehicle
placard attached to the driver’s side
B-pillar. Locate the statement “
The
combined weight of occupants and cargo
should never exceed XXX kg or XXX lbs
”
on your vehicle’s placard.
The vehicle placard also shows
seating capacity of your vehicle.
The total load capacity includes the
total weight of driver and all passen-
gers and their belongings, any
cargo, any optional equipment such
as a roof rack or bike carrier, etc.
Therefore cargo capacity can be
calculated by the following method. Cargo capacity = Load limit
− (total
weight of occupants + total weight of
optional equipment)
